摘要
本文基于公开资料与行业最佳实践,对Pig提币在TPWallet最新版中的实现进行系统性分析,重点探讨防黑客措施、信息化创新技术、专业审视视角、数字支付平台集成、合约审计流程及同质化代币带来的风险与治理建议。
一、系统架构与提币流程概述
TPWallet作为用户端与区块链之间的桥梁,提币流程通常包括:用户签名请求、交易构建、风控审核、签名聚合(或多签触发)、广播上链与确认。Pig作为目标代币,若为同质化代币(ERC-20 等标准),其提币流程在合约交互上较为标准,但在风控与密钥管理上需要加强差异化处理。
二、防黑客与密钥管理措施(防御为主)
- 多重签名与阈值签名(M-of-N、多方阈值签名):将权限分散,防止单点被攻破导致资金被全部提走。推荐结合硬件安全模块(HSM)或受托签署机构。

- 冷热钱包分层:将大额资金放在冷钱包,日常流动性由热钱包承担,并设置动态风险预留线。
- 安全硬件与TEE:在服务端使用HSM或可信执行环境(TEE)保护私钥操作,减少软件层被利用的风险。
- 行为与异常检测:基于机器学习与规则引擎监测异常提币模式(IP、设备指纹、交易量、频率、接收地址黑白名单)。
- 费率/额度限额与多重审批:对单笔/日提币额度设置限额,超过阈值需人工或二次审批。
- 加密传输与存储:端到端加密、密钥分割存储与周期性轮换,日志不可篡改化(链上/审计链)。
三、信息化创新技术的应用方向
- 多方计算(MPC)替代传统单一私钥:提升线上签名安全性,降低单点泄露风险。
- 零知识证明与隐私保护:对用户隐私与合约交互的敏感数据采用零知识方案,兼顾合规与隐私。
- Layer2 与跨链桥:使用可信的Layer2方案降低手续费并提高吞吐,同时对跨链桥进行严格的审计与保险机制。
- 智能合约模块化与可验证升级:采用代理合约模式配合时间锁与多方治理,确保升级透明可追溯。
四、专业视角:风险管理与合规
- KYC/AML 与合规对接:数字资产提币应与KYC、制裁名单检查、可疑交易报告流程结合。
- 合规设计嵌入开发生命周期:安全设计、威胁建模、代码审查与部署审批成为开发常态。
- 保险与存户保障:对交易所/托管方而言,应考虑第三方保险或保证金机制以应对黑客损失。
五、数字支付平台集成要点
- API 安全与速率控制:对外提供的提币/支付接口需做认证、签名、速率限制与审计追踪。
- 结算与清算延迟管理:明确最终结算时点(链上确认数)与商户风险承担策略。
- 用户体验与安全平衡:例如异地登录须二次验证、分层提示与冷却期,不牺牲体验的前提下提升安全度。

六、合约审计流程与技术细节(防护性陈述)
- 审计多层次组合:静态代码分析、模糊测试(fuzzing)、形式化验证、经济模型审查与白盒渗透测试。
- 关注点:重入攻击、权限控制、时间依赖、整数溢出、可升级代理逻辑、外部预言机与依赖的可信性。
- 审计治理:审计报告需包含修复优先级、补丁验证与回归测试,且应建立多轮审计与公开披露机制。
七、同质化代币的风险与治理建议
- 风险:仿冒/钓鱼合约、流动性碎片化、代币名冲突、经济攻击(闪兑、闪贷)等。
- 治理建议:建立代币注册与验证机制(链上元数据、审计证明)、交易对白名单、托管方的代币识别逻辑、打击假冒代币的黑名单与用户教育。
八、结论与建议路线图
短期:强化多签与MPC、上线异常检测规则、明确大额人工复核流程。中期:引入形式化验证与更严格的审计流程、建立代币白名单体系、完善KYC/AML对接。长期:探索零知识隐私保护、Layer2 与跨链安全设计,以及与保险机构合作建立损失补偿机制。
总结:TPWallet在Pig提币场景下的安全并非单点技术可解,而是技术、流程、合规与治理并行的工程。通过分层防护、创新加密技术应用与严格的合约审计,可以在提升用户体验的同时,显著降低被黑客攻击与同质化代币带来的系统性风险。
评论
Crypto小白
写得很全面,尤其是多签和MPC的比较部分,受益匪浅。
Ethan88
关于跨链桥的安全建议能否再举一个实际案例说明?
张安全
赞同把合规嵌入开发生命周期,这点在国内尤其重要。
NodeWatcher
希望能看到TPWallet在新版中如何实现冷热分层与自动化补偿的细节。
Luna明
同质化代币的问题被低估了,文章中对代币注册与验证的建议很实用。